Disease Linkage

Mutagenesis Experiments:

Insertional mutagenesis studies in mice have not yet revealed a role for this protein kinase in mouse cancer oncogenesis.
Mutation Rate in All Cancers:

Percent mutation rates per 100 amino acids length in human cancers: 0.05 % in 24433 diverse cancer specimens. This rate is only -28 % lower than the average rate of 0.075 % calculated for human protein kinases in general.
Mutation Rate in Specific Cancers:

Highest percent mutation rates per 100 amino acids length in human cancers: 0.3 % in 589 stomach cancers tested; 0.22 % in 864 skin cancers tested; 0.22 % in 1270 large intestine cancers tested; 0.15 % in 603 endometrium cancers tested; 0.12 % in 127 biliary tract cancers tested; 0.11 % in 548 urinary tract cancers tested; 0.1 % in 441 autonomic ganglia cancers tested; 0.09 % in 1634 lung cancers tested; 0.06 % in 1512 liver cancers tested; 0.05 % in 273 cervix cancers tested; 0.05 % in 1276 kidney cancers tested; 0.04 % in 833 ovary cancers tested; 0.04 % in 710 oesophagus cancers tested; 0.04 % in 2082 central nervous system cancers tested; 0.03 % in 881 prostate cancers tested; 0.03 % in 558 thyroid cancers tested; 0.02 % in 1316 breast cancers tested; 0.01 % in 2009 haematopoietic and lymphoid cancers tested.
Frequency of Mutated Sites:

None > 6 in 20,010 cancer specimens
Comments:
Only 3 deletions, and no insertions or complex mutations are noted on the COSMIC website.
